Telegram账号登录死循环的核心原因是系统把验证码优先发到你之前登录过的设备站内信里,而不是短信。如果你旧设备不在身边或者已经退出了,就容易卡住。解决办法主要是换Telegram X这样的第三方客户端走短信验证,同时设置Passkey和多设备在线就能避免。
Telegram账号登录死循环的形成机制

验证码默认发送至已登录设备的站内信机制
Telegram这么设计其实是为了安全考虑。它会检测你账号有没有还在活跃的设备会话,如果有,就直接把登录验证码当成一条普通消息发到那个设备的App里,而不是走短信通道。这样即使有人换了你的SIM卡,也拿不到验证码。但问题就出在这里——如果你之前在旧手机上登录过,后来换新机或者重置设备时没彻底退出旧会话,系统还是觉得“有人在线”,就把验证码锁在那个看不见的地方了。很多朋友换机后第一反应是直接在新手机装App,结果就陷入这个死循环。
多设备退出与长时间未使用引发的典型场景
最常见的场景就是换手机或者旧设备坏了、丢了。以前很多人图方便,直接在旧手机上点退出或者工厂重置,结果服务器那边会话记录没及时清理干净,新设备登录时还是走站内信那一套。还有一种是账号放了很久没用,系统保留了历史会话,你突然想起来登录,就容易中招。甚至有朋友同时在电脑和手机上登录,结果其中一个设备网络出问题或者App卡了,也会触发类似情况。说实话,我之前帮好几个小伙伴处理过,基本都是这些原因。
完成登录前的网络设备与客户端检查
确认VPN或网络稳定性并校准设备时间
国内用户登录TG本来就离不开靠谱的VPN,先别急着输号码。把VPN打开,换个稳定的节点试试,最好是支持Telegram的优化节点或者住宅IP,别用那些被针对的数据中心IP。网络一卡一顿,验证码就容易发不出来或者延迟。另外别忽略设备时间,很多奇怪的连接问题其实是时间不同步导致的。打开手机设置,让它自动同步时间和时区,或者手动调准一下。有时候差几分钟,服务器握手就失败了,登录界面一直转圈。
更新应用至最新版本并清理缓存与数据
先去应用商店或者官网确认一下Telegram是不是最新版,2026年的版本对登录流程优化了不少。更新完之后,进手机设置找到Telegram应用,清理缓存试试看。缓存里可能存了旧的会话信息或者临时文件,清理后重新打开往往能刷新状态。如果还不行,再试试清除数据(注意这会让你重新输入登录信息,但聊天记录不会丢)。清理完别马上狂点登录,先等几分钟让App和服务器重新建立连接。
突破死循环的核心解决策略
安装Telegram X客户端尝试短信验证码登录

安卓用户这里有个很有效的办法——下载Telegram X。它也是Telegram官方出的客户端,界面更快更轻量,关键是登录机制有时候跟官方App不一样,很多朋友反馈用它能直接收到短信验证码而不是站内信。你可以直接在Google Play搜索“Telegram X”下载安装,然后用你的手机号正常登录流程走一遍。运气好的话,验证码会以短信形式发到你手机上,输入就行了。装完后别删,留着以后备用也方便。
通过备用设备或网页版辅助接收验证代码

如果手边有台没装过Telegram的备用手机,装上官方客户端试试,新设备有时候系统会优先走短信而不是站内信。或者直接在电脑浏览器打开web.telegram.org,输入手机号登录,很多时候网页版的表现和手机App不一样,能绕过死循环。另外,如果你之前在设置里绑定过恢复邮箱,登录过程中留意一下邮箱收件箱,偶尔会有验证码过去(虽然不是主要通道)。实在不行就换个网络环境或者等会儿再试,别一直重复同一个设备。
绑定恢复邮箱或使用两步验证密码验证

登录成功后马上做两件事:一是去设置里绑定一个常用邮箱作为恢复选项,二是开启两步验证设置密码。这样以后即使再遇到问题,也多了一层保障。两步验证开启后,输入验证码之后还会让你输入密码,安全性更高。但注意,邮箱主要是恢复用途,不是每次登录都走邮箱,所以还是得先过验证码这一关。设置完这些,账号就稳很多了。
应对尝试限制与国内用户特殊场景的处理
等待冷却期避免频繁操作导致的临时限制
Telegram对频繁登录尝试有限制,短时间内输错或者重试太多次,它会给你来个临时冷却。常见的是等几小时到一天左右,别一直刷,容易越等越长。冷却期间你可以换个设备、换个网络或者用网页版慢慢试。很多小伙伴就是等了一晚上,第二天早上第一试就成功了。心急吃不了热豆腐,这时候耐心最重要。
优化网络IP与手机号相关设置提升成功率
国内+86手机号有时候会遇到运营商拦截或者IP被风控的情况。换个干净点的VPN节点试试,住宅IP成功率通常比机房IP高。手机设置里也可以检查一下“未知发件人短信”是否允许接收,Telegram验证码号码往往是陌生号码,关了就收不到。另外别用那些临时虚拟号或者有问题的老号登录,系统有时候会额外审核。IP干净、手机号正常,整体通过率会明显提升。
建立长期机制预防登录死循环复发
启用Passkey通行密钥实现生物识别快速登录
2025年底Telegram正式上线了Passkey功能,这简直是解决登录烦恼的神器。登录成功后,打开设置 > 隐私与安全 > 通行密钥,点创建就行。它会用你手机的指纹、Face ID或者PIN码来快速登录,以后基本不用再等短信验证码了。安全性也更高,因为密钥存在设备本地,不容易被远程窃取。你可以在Telegram官方博客看到详细介绍。强烈建议所有人都去开一下,设置一次就一劳永逸。
保持至少两个设备同时在线并定期管理会话
最好的预防就是永远让至少两个设备同时在线,比如手机+电脑,或者手机+平板。这样就算其中一个出问题,另一个还能收到验证码。平时没事就去设置 > 设备(或者隐私与安全里的活跃会话)看看,把那些旧手机、很久没用的电脑会话都踢掉。定期清理一次,账号就干净很多,死循环的概率大幅降低。养成这个习惯,以后基本不会再被卡住了。
切换Telegram X登录成功后还能安全切换回官方客户端吗?
当然可以,而且切换过程非常安全。Telegram账号本身就支持多设备同时登录,X只是官方推出的另一个客户端而已。一旦你在X上成功登录,服务器就已经认证了你的账号,你直接打开官方Telegram App输入手机号,它会识别到已有活跃会话或者正常发送验证码让你进去。两个客户端可以同时开着,消息实时同步,没有任何数据风险或者丢失可能。很多朋友都是先用X辅助登录,账号稳了之后再切回自己习惯的官方版继续用,完全没问题。
已经绑定邮箱或设置Passkey为什么还会出现登录循环?
这主要是因为邮箱和Passkey的触发条件跟站内信机制不一样导致的。邮箱主要用于账号恢复场景,比如你完全失去设备访问权的时候才派上用场,普通登录还是优先看有没有活跃App会话;Passkey需要你先成功登录一次才能创建和启用,如果之前没设置或者设置没完成,遇到旧会话残留时系统还是会走原来的死循环逻辑。建议用X或者其他方法先进去,登录成功后立刻设置Passkey并清理掉所有旧会话,这样后面就很少再复发了。
清理缓存或重装Telegram App会不会丢失聊天记录和联系人?
完全不会丢失。Telegram的聊天记录、联系人、群组、文件这些核心内容都存在云服务器上,不是保存在你手机本地。清理缓存只是删掉一些临时加载的图片或者缓存文件,重装App后重新登录就能自动从服务器把所有东西同步回来,就像什么都没发生过一样。你之前的所有聊天和联系人都会完好无损地出现。只是如果有端到端加密的秘密聊天,那些可能需要重新验证一下,但普通云端聊天完全不用担心。